How would you set up your concert / session? by MopeyN in Rockband

[–]sirjimithy 3 points4 points  (0 children)

Good friends to jam with is the best atmosphere. Everything else is just icing on the cake.

If you can print out a song list, that works well to get a setlist in order instead of endlessly scrolling between songs.

If using fog, try to avoid it obscuring everyone's view of the screen. Less is more.

Light arrays are best when pointed at the sides of the screen or right above it so they are in view when playing. I'm currently using two with YARG, one on each side of the screen.

I bought a Wii U online and this was the power cable I got *how* do you do this? by Conorponor333 in mildlyinfuriating

[–]sirjimithy 21 points22 points  (0 children)

Huge difference there. PS3 and PS4 had the power supply inside the system, so they could use regular power cords. The Wii and Wii U are much smaller and the power supply is in a brick on the cord.
